19 AMXS leads C-130J maintenance ops for Hurricane Maria relief
Members of the 19th Aircraft Maintenance Squadron, Little Rock Air Force Base, Arkansas, are providing maintenance to C-130J aircraft at MacDill Air Force Base, in the midst of relief efforts for those affected by Hurricane Maria.

Little Rock Air Force base accepts aircraft amid Hurricane Irma
A U-28A assigned to Hurlburt Field, Fla., taxis past C-130Js to a parking spot after landing Sept. 9, 2017, at Little Rock Air Force Base, Ark. The U-28A provides a manned fixed wing, on-call/surge capability for improved tactical airborne int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ance (ISR) in support of special operations forces. Little Rock AFB stages aeromedical evac support for Hurricane Harvey victims
Airmen from the 19th Maintenance Group from Little Rock Air Force Base, Arkansas, offloaded a C-17 Globemaster III from Charleston Air Force Base, South Carolina, carrying supplies from Pope Field, North Carolina, Aug. 31, 2017.

Mobility Guardian: Mission success
Air Mobility Command’s largest exercise, Mobility Guardian, officially came to a close Aug. 12, 2017. Team Little Rock Airmen returned home after working alongside approximately 3,500 U.S. service members from across the command as well as international partners. Materiel management: Circulating supplies, excellence
The 19th Logistics Readiness Squadron materiel management flight works hard 24/7 to pump out essential components to keep the Combat Airlift mission going.

Main Little Rock Air Force Base roads construction begins
The base undergoes road construction annually to ensure safety and prevent driving hazards. CMSgt Williams Drive and Arnold Drive will be receiving an upgrade throughout the next few months. Little Rock AFB hosts exercise, prepares to sustain combat airlift
Team Little Rock recently concluded a major accident response inspection March 30, 2017, near Little Rock Air Force Base. The goal of the day-long exercise was to test the host unit’s capabilities of responding to an aircraft mishap. The event was evaluated by the 19th Airlift Wing Inspector General.
